Job Description
Armavel, LLC is offering an opportunity to be part of a growing, forward-thinking team in an engaging, fast-paced environment. As a Cybersecurity Analyst, you will work with a well-developed team of professionals to help ensure the security of new and existing systems at the Department of Veterans Affairs.
What You’ll Be Doing
- Creating ATO Packages and accompanying documentation for information systems
- Performing Continuous Monitoring/Sustainment activities on information systems
- Managing Risk Exception Processes and Creating RMF Strategies for Supply Chain Management Systems
- Assisting with information system security control assessments as needed
- Creating processes for improving team workflows
- Translating requirements to federal stakeholders to support the development of security documentation
- Navigating the VA GRC tool to quickly progress systems through the RMF process
- Leading a team of cybersecurity professionals in service of VA’s Supply Chain Management program

What You Know
-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Science or similar and 10 years experience. 8 years additional experience can work in lieu of a degree
- Experience leading technical teams
- Demonstrable working familiarity with NIST 800-53 is required
- Assessment & Authorization experience at VA
- CISSP (required)
- CISA or CISM (strongly preferred)
- CCSK (preferred)
- Project Management Professional (PMP) Certification (preferred)
What You Have To Have
- 10 years of cybersecurity experience
- Experience with a risk management framework such as ISO 27001, ISO 27002, HITRUST, FedRAMP, etc, required - FedRAMP experience strongly preferred
- Federal Information Systems experience & knowledge of the security control assessment process
- Information Security experience within a Government, Healthcare, or Privacy Sensitive environment
- Understanding of Cloud Systems Architecture
- FISMA experience (preferred)
- HIPAA experience (preferred)
- Identity and Access Management knowledge and background (preferred)
- Must be a US Citizen, with the ability to obtain a US Security Clearance
